Job summary

Balfour Beatty Living Places is recruiting a Health, Safety and Wellbeing Advisor for the Warwickshire-based Living Places Team. You will support delivery of the UK HSW Strategy, drive the Zero Harm Action Plan, and monitor HSW KPIs across projects in Warwickshire.

You will provide expert advice on incident investigations, risk assessments and H&S reporting, while engaging with project teams to promote a positive safety culture and ensure regulatory compliance.

Qualifications

  • Relevant H&S Diploma, NVQ or Degree (or equivalent level 6 qualification).
  • Ability to influence and promote a positive HS&W culture.
  • Strong understanding of UK Health and Safety Regulatory Framework & experience in HS&W Business Management Systems.
  • Competence in incident investigation.
  • Ability to prepare formal written reports on HSW topics.
  • Ability to undertake project planning and project management.
  • Demonstrates commitment to continual learning to refine, further develop and apply expertise to add distinctive value to customers and Balfour Beatty.
  • Broad experience of complex construction and civils project.
  • Ability to engage and converse at all levels

Responsibilities

  • Fully understand and support delivery of UK HSW Strategy.
  • Contribute to the implementation, delivery and review of the Zero Harm Action Plan and Sustainability Action plan
  • Support the delivery of the HSW Key Performance Indicators at project & business level.
  • Support work winning teams with quality & innovative HSW responses for bids, proposals and PQQs.
  • Provide expert support to investigate accidents, incidents and near miss events in accordance with Balfour Beatty Group Standards and BMS requirements.
  • In conjunction with operational management complete a local and bespoke risk based Service Level Agreement with each project which is kept under quarterly review.
  • Undertake regular site inspections as per project risk matrix.
  • Produce formal reports using the Project Portal to record planned & unplanned HSW inspections which review project performance against the UK HSWS Regulatory. Framework & UK Business Management System (BMS) requirements.
  • Undertakes regular checks on Health and Safety Risk Management ensuring that appropriate risks and opportunities have been identified and are being implemented.
